Transaction 0107bf66f75476c75abe27259a35e018265b8e2502f9c7d4605135e7970c30cc

1 Input
2 Outputs
  • 0107bf66f75476c75abe27259a35e018265b8e2502f9c7d4605135e7970c30cc:0
  • value  74062
    address  34heQdaoasWygWryFfwgAtHMwfXm6Cy144
  • 0107bf66f75476c75abe27259a35e018265b8e2502f9c7d4605135e7970c30cc:1
  • value  764366
    address  bc1q5fh4ym75ywa3qrf6nae6qufu5jl6cxxkjy0c6v